Output 10f29a24e09d28e63dec38990aff8bdae03f87c74669f27000abc7dadec05b71:3

value
7427426
script pubkey
OP_0 OP_PUSHBYTES_20 5812577fe0d341549197a29093c078ddb137d89e
address
ltc1qtqf9wllq6dq4fyvh52gf8srcmkcn0ky78gqxy3
transaction
10f29a24e09d28e63dec38990aff8bdae03f87c74669f27000abc7dadec05b71
spent
true